THE LITERATURE REVIEW ON EFFECTIVE WAYS OF TEACHING PHRASAL VERBS
Phrasal verbs play a crucial role in the English language and can be quite daunting for both students and teachers. This research delves into the realm of teaching phrasal verbs and investigates effective strategies that emphasize the importance of context, visual aids, and practice exercises. By employing a blend of these approaches, our objective is to enhance learners' grasp and long-term recall of phrasal verbs. The outcomes of this work indicate that integrating contextualized examples, visual aids, and interactive practice activities significantly boosts students' proficiency in comprehending and utilizing phrasal verbs in their linguistic endeavors.
